(...) s” tab, select “Import application”. In the “Import the contents of dictionaries” step, you can import the dictionary instances. Import – it allows you to update the existing dictionary instances in a given environment and add new ones. Instances that are not in the package will not be changed (deleted or modified). (...) reindex process or entire database - Adding the process/es from the currently selected content database to the indexer queue. All Solr data that meets the condition of the selected process/date range is deleted and then re-indexed. This means that in the results returned by Solr and in reports based on Solr, data is not available until the indexation is completed. Reindex all databases&nb (...)
